Ok so just like everyone else I was sucked into the small college big city aspect, the kind manners of the people around, and lets face it the girls were beautiful here. But after being in for a full year and being a commuter it amazed me how nothing happened here. The teachers were mostly uninterested in their course and self absorbed with their own ideas. The college also makes you take a Freshman Year mentoring course which counts for one credit but will not be transferable, let me remind you credits are not cheap here (in the thousands). One last thing The school which is so strong on the arts deleted their education department. Funny how we are trying to keep the arts in education but the arts kicked education out in this case.
